What Are Hyaline Casts?

Hyaline casts are thin, cylindrical protein structures formed in the kidney tubules from filtered proteins and small organic molecules during the urine formation process. They appear translucent, often milky or clear, resembling delicate glass. Why Do Hyaline Casts Appear in Urine?

Key Insights

Hyaline casts usually form when kidney tubules are stressed, particularly under conditions of:

  • Dehydration – Concentrated urine increases the chance of protein aggregation
    - High-protein diets or strenuous exercise – Temporary protein spillover into the filtrate
    - Early kidney stress or mild nephropathy – Subtle damage before symptoms arise
    - Managing chronic conditions – Diabetes or hypertension can prompt hyaline cast formation

Clinically, their presence in a urinalysis may suggest mild tubular injury or stress rather than acute kidney injury, but they remain a subtle harbinger requiring attention.

Tips for Monitoring and Prevention

  • Stay well-hydrated to reduce urine concentration and stress on tubules
    - Maintain a balanced diet moderate in protein and consistent in fluid intake
    - Schedule regular urinalysis, especially if you have chronic conditions
    - Report recurring findings to your healthcare provider promptly
